Output 29902ec61f68216ba124f4781c0ff1fb9766d4f6958c3fff06b148dac775e988:1

value
3182697
script pubkey
OP_0 OP_PUSHBYTES_20 8bedfa922c556b0cf2c88e7213625eb1c754e29a
address
bc1q30kl4y3v244seukg3eepxcj7k8r4fc56ctpkse
transaction
29902ec61f68216ba124f4781c0ff1fb9766d4f6958c3fff06b148dac775e988